Further to our article in June 2020 regarding the Fair Work Commissions’ review of all awards, the Fair Work Commission has announced a 1.75% increase to minimum wages.

The new minimum wages for the Gardening and Landscaping Services Award and Building and Construction General On-site Awards will take effect from the first full pay period starting on or after 1 November 2020.

Gardening and Landscaping Services Award 2020 [MA000101]

The Clause(s) affected by the most recent variation(s):

  • 15—Minimum rates
  • 17—Allowances
  • Schedule B- Summary of Hourly Rates of Pay
  • Schedule C – Summary of Monetary Allowances

Building and Construction General On-site Award 2010 [MA000020]

Clause(s) affected by the most recent variation(s):

  • 19—Minimum wages
  • 20 —Expense related allowances
  • 24 —Living away from home—distant work
  • 28—National training wage
  • 43—Forepersons and supervisors
  • Schedule C—National Training Wage

There has been no other significant change to the awards other than the layout, language and the inclusion of rates tables to help you find the right pay. This has made the awards simpler and easier to read and understand.

The new minimum wages will start for the Nursery Award from the first full pay period starting on or after 1 February 2021.
